Role Overview: We are seeking a dedicated and experienced Social Worker to join our team. This role involves managing a caseload primarily focused on Child In Need and Child Protection work. While offering the flexibility of two days working from home, this position requires three days office-based work, allowing for effective response to emergencies and access to necessary support.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Caseload Management: Manage a caseload within eligibility criteria, prioritizing service delivery and utilizing available resources effectively.

  • Assessment and Intervention: Conduct assessments and take responsible actions in situations where a service user's safety is at risk, adhering to safeguarding policies and relevant legislation.

  • Resource Utilization: Advise on and facilitate the creative use of universal and community resources, including assistive technology, to support service users effectively.

  • Supervision and Development: Contribute to the development and supervision of social care workers, providing student supervision as required based on experience and position.

  • Specialized Skills: Concentrate on specific areas of work requiring developed skills, such as promoting the Signs of Safety methodology.

Requirements:

  • Qualified Social Worker registered with Social Work England.

  • Demonstrated competence and experience in Child In Need and Child Protection work.

  • Ability to work effectively within legislative frameworks and uphold professional standards.

  • Strong communication skills, ensuring information shared with service users and professionals is accurate and appropriate.

  • Commitment to continuous professional development and adherence to professional capabilities frameworks.
